Location:
Meir Park is a popular modern suburb on the south-eastern edge of Stoke-on-Trent, offering a peaceful residential setting with excellent local amenities including reputable schools.
Residents benefit from a Tesco Superstore, local shops, pubs and green spaces, while Trentham Gardens and Park Hall Country Park are just a short drive away. Commuters enjoy easy access to the A50, A34 and M6, with nearby rail links from Longton and Stone.
